A record 8,853 carats of diamonds were produced in the quarter closing September 2016 by a subsidiary set up by Lucapa and its partners, reports say. The subsidiary is named Sociedade Mineira do Lulo (SML). Among the diamonds produce are 137 specials weighing a total of 3,210 carats, as per reports. This production signifies a 154 percent increase over the production in the September quarter of 2015.
Lucapa holds 40 percent stake in SML, with the others being Endiama with a 32 percent stake and Rosas & Petalas with 28 percent stake, as per reports.
